Amazon EKS and ECS Fully Managed MCP Servers Preview

Amazon Elastic Kubernetes Service (EKS) and Amazon Elastic Container Service (ECS) have introduced fully managed Model Context Protocol (MCP) servers in preview. MCP provides a standardized interface that enriches AI applications with real-time, contextual knowledge of EKS and ECS clusters, enabling more accurate and tailored guidance throughout the application lifecycle.

The fully managed MCP servers offer:

  • Automatic updates and patching
  • Centralized security through AWS IAM integration
  • Comprehensive audit logging via AWS CloudTrail
  • Proven scalability, reliability, and support of AWS

Developers can configure AI coding assistants for guided development workflows, optimized code generation, and context-aware debugging. Operators gain access to a knowledge base of best practices and troubleshooting guidance.
